Naturally, I bought the Mizon Snail Repair BB Cream too.
[The Missy’s Say]
Texture:
Thick consistency.
Scent:
Subtly perfumed, well tolerated.
Coverage: (See image for comparison)
Coverage is medium-good, it covers better than Skin79 Hot Pink, and covers most minor skin imperfections; however, it is thicker and more pigmented, so if you are looking for nude look, this is not for you.
After touch:
A slight tackiness immediately after application, but I set with 3W loose powder, so it doesn’t bother me at all.
Color:
My skin color profile is NC10-15.
The bb cream has more yellow shades, so it suits the tropical Asian (fair-skinned, unfortunately) with yellow undertones. However, it can be a tad too fair, even for me.
Tip: I only apply bb cream with the Enprani applicator now, and I am currently mixing Mizon snail bb cream with Skin79 hot pink to get the perfect shade and coverage. What I do is to squeeze a small bit of each on the applicator cake, and then apply on face, it will get mixed as you apply.
Moisture/Oiliness and Staying Power:
It’s not oily, and I wear Etude House Goodbye Pore ever primer under the bb cream, so it really stays matt for many hours.
